5,000 gather in Cobh to remember the 123 passengers who boarded Titanic

“Of the 123 Irish passengers who boarded the Titanic only 44 of them survived.” Yesterday, 5,000 people gathered in Cobh as the relatives of the poor Irish passengers who perished when the Titanic sank for a commemoration service. The services … Continue reading
